On , OSHA opened a referral safety inspection of BUNGE MILLING INC. in 16755 274TH ROAD, ATCHISON, KS 66002 (NAICS 311221). OSHA activity number 345374987.

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R  1910.28(b)(3)(ii): 29 CFR 1910.28(b)(3)(ii): The employer did not ensure that each employee was protected from tripping into or stepping into or through any hole that is less than 4 feet (1.2 m) above a lower level by covers or guardrail systems.   Employees were exposed to tripping and fall hazards. The employees operating the grain elevator were exposed to trip and fall hazards. The  3rd floor of the head house had 7-floor spouts that were missing guards exposing employees in the area to trips and falls.

29 CFR  1910.147(c)(4)(ii)(B): The energy control procedures did not clearly and specifically outline the steps for shutting down, isolating, blocking, and securing machines or equipment to control hazardous energy.  The employer failed to protect employees from hazards associated with the unexpected release of energy.  This was most recently documented on June 11, 2021.  The employer had not developed and implemented machine-specific procedures that outlined steps for de-energizing all the sources of energy for the extruder machine. In addition, alternative methods of protection were not provided to employees in the area to prevent exposure to steam hazards during servicing and maintenance operations.

29 CFR  1910.147(d)(4)(i): Lockout or Tagout devices were not affixed to each energy-isolating device by authorized employees:  The employer failed to protect employees from hazards associated with the unexpected release of energy.  This was most recently documented on June 11, 2021. The extruder  located on the 6th floor of B mill had steam running during servicing and maintenance activities.  An alternative protection from exposure to steam was not provided to employees in the area.
